Understanding Male Chest Reduction Plastic Surgery
What is Male Chest Reduction?
Male breast development, or gynecomastia, is a common condition that affects many men. Gynecomastia surgery is a popular solution for this problem. The surgery involves removing fat and glandular tissue from the chest through an incision partially around the nipple. Liposuction may also be used in conjunction with excision to contour the surrounding fatty tissue and achieve an ideal result. The end goal is to create a more contoured and masculine chest.
Benefits of Male Chest Reduction
- Enhanced self - confidence: Men who have gynecomastia often feel self - conscious about their chest appearance. A male breast reduction can help them feel more confident, allowing them to wear the clothes they like and feel comfortable going shirtless.
- Addressing enlarged nipples: This surgery can address enlarged or puffy nipples associated with gynecomastia. During the procedure, the areola can be reduced.
- Removing excess skin and tissue: For men who have lost weight and have excess skin and tissue in their chest area, male breast reduction can remove this tissue, revealing a more toned chest.
Candidates for Male Chest Reduction
Candidates for male breast reduction are those who suffer from gynecomastia, including enlarged nipples or breast tissue, and wish to improve the appearance of their chest. Gynecomastia can affect men at different stages in their lives. Ideal candidates should be healthy individuals within their ideal weight range and not be taking any hormonal medication that could be causing enlarged breast tissue.

Cost and Insurance
The cost of male breast reduction in Albany is approximately $6,000 - $8,000. Insurance coverage varies. Each insurance company is unique, so it's best to check with yours to determine if your procedure will be covered. In rare instances, insurance may cover gynecomastia correction if it is considered a medical condition. The best course of action is to get a copy of your insurance policy on gynecomastia to see exactly what they require to qualify for surgery.
Recovery Process after Male Chest Reduction
Immediate Post - Surgery
After the surgery, patients can expect some degree of discomfort, depending on whether they have liposuction alone or combined with surgical excision. Any discomfort is easily manageable with prescription medication or over - the - counter pain relievers. Patients are usually advised to wear a compression garment as much as possible for the first 4 weeks after surgery. During the follow - up appointment, the board - certified plastic surgeon can indicate when it's appropriate to stop wearing it.
Return to Normal Activities
The male breast reduction recovery process is fairly quick, and most men should be able to get back to their normal, daily routine within a week. However, exercises can be resumed as long as they do not require strenuous use of the chest area. More strenuous activity should wait for several weeks, depending on the techniques used during the procedure. If a patient has a labor - intensive job, they may need to take longer to recover.
Swelling and Scarring
It can take 1 - 2 weeks for most swelling to subside after gynecomastia surgery, but it may take longer for residual swelling to go away. Every surgery produces scarring, but the plastic surgeon can place the incisions within the natural contours of the chest so they are less noticeable if they don't fade completely.
Common Questions about Male Chest Reduction
Can gynecomastia be cured without surgery?
Gynecomastia can sometimes be treated with lifestyle changes or by simply waiting for hormone changes. In cases where it doesn't respond to these methods, gynecomastia surgery can be effective.
Can gynecomastia grow back after surgery?
Weight fluctuations, medications, or certain lifestyle choices can cause gynecomastia to reoccur after surgery. It's important to understand the causes of your gynecomastia so you can avoid them.
How can gynecomastia be prevented?
In some cases, gynecomastia can't be prevented. However, living an active, healthy lifestyle and avoiding drug use may help. Certain medications can also cause gynecomastia, so consult your regular physician to explore your alternatives.
